Runbook 4.2 — Account recovery after the Orchardline N+1 remediation. The dataloader patch for the Fennick GraphQL API changed how session tokens are batched, which invalidated some recovery flows. Reviewer: verify that each recovery request resolves the user record exactly once, not per-field. Check query logs for duplicate SELECTs before approving. To restore the staging admin account used for this verification, open the recovery console, confirm the audit banner, and supply the recovery passphrase that appears immediately below.

recovery phrase for fajeg-kawep: druix-gorius-briax-ulaeth-fraox-lammir-pelox-jormir-pelwyn-julir

Subject: DR Drill — Timetabler Restore Walkthrough

Team,

Next Thursday we will run the disaster-recovery drill for Chalkline, our school timetable solver. Support staff should follow the restore runbook exactly: snapshot the constraint cache, fail over to the Briarton standby cluster, and re-run the Tuesday cohort as a validation pass. Log every deviation, however small, in the drill journal. When the standby node asks you to unseal the solver state archive, supply the recovery passphrase shown below.

recovery phrase for tafop-fawep: zorwyn-ulaox

## Deployment

The bounce processor (Molehopper) runs as a single worker per region. Deploys are just a container swap — it drains its queue first, so don't panic if shutdown takes a minute. Scale horizontally only if the bounce backlog tops 10k; otherwise one instance is plenty. Before deploying, confirm the environment matches these values:

service settings:
[sorys]
port = 8000
team = eliius
host = sorys.novacstack.example
region = south-3
access_code = ac_f66665
timeout_ms = 250

Onboarding: PointsLedger (Marbleweave Loyalty). The ledger service signs every points mutation before writing to the append-only store. Review scope: signing flow only. Reads are unauthenticated internally; writes require the ledger signing secret. Rotation is quarterly, owned by the Kestrelbay platform team. No secrets in source. Local setup mirrors staging. Add the following line to your .env before starting the ledger writer.

secret setting of tajof-bahif: COURIER_KEY3=65d